Pros and Cons of Wearing Socks to Bed

Jun 27, 2023

Some people choose to wear socks to bed, while others prefer to keep their feet bare and avoid wearing socks. This can depend on personal preferences, the weather and how the person is feeling that day. In this article, we take a look at the pros and cons of wearing socks to bed.

Pro: help you stay asleep

One advantage of wearing socks is they can help you stay asleep; it's important to keep your temperature regulated when you’re sleeping, as getting too cold can wake you up and disrupt your sleep. Wearing socks can help prevent this as it keeps the heat in your body and stops it from escaping. If you find you wake up in the middle of the night and are unable to get back to sleep again, put on a pair of socks before you go to bed, and this may prevent this issue from happening again. 

Pro: stop your feet from drying out

Another way that socks can help you when you wear them to bed is to prevent your feet from drying out. Cold air can lead to dry, cracked feet, which can be painful and sore. To prevent this, you can wear socks to keep the moisture locked in and close to your feet. For additional moisture, if you have very dry feet consider moisturising your feet and then putting socks on top to keep the moisture locked into your feet. 

Pro: protect your feet from numbness 

If you find your feet feel cold and numb at night, this could be solved by wearing a good pair of socks. Numbness often comes from your feet being too cold, this can occur if they’re out of the covers or the room is at a cold temperature. To prevent this, you can put on a pair of thick socks to stop the heat from escaping through your feet. This can help you have a better night's sleep and stop you from waking up with numb feet. 

Con: can feel restricting

Many people find that wearing socks to bed can feel restricting and stop them from resting well. This is especially true if the socks are tight around the ankle and restrict the circulation of blood. This uncomfortable feeling can be overcome by selecting a good pair of bed socks that aren’t tight around the ankles. This will prevent you from being uncomfortable and taking your socks off during the night.

Con: overheating

Sometimes, especially during the hot weather, you’ll need your feet to breathe to reduce the risk of overheating. Thick woollen socks might not be a good choice if you often get too warm during the night. Instead, choose socks that are breathable but also have insulating properties, cashmere bed socks are great for this as they have breathable properties and allow heat to escape. They’re also very soft and comfortable to wear against the skin so that you won’t become irritated. 

Con: itchy feet

Some people find their feet getting itchy when wearing socks, especially at night. To prevent this, choose a hypoallergenic material that won’t cause irritation. Wool can be very irritating to some; therefore, cashmere is a much better alternative. Cashmere has soft fibres that glide against the skin and don’t cause any irritation. A good pair of cashmere socks will keep your feet warm, comfortable and prevent any itching during the night.
